Job Description

Key responsibilities for an Automation Support Engineer:

  • Troubleshoot & Support
    • Diagnose and repair PLC programs and electrical systems—both remotely and in the field
    • Provide expert guidance to field techs and third-party contractors
  • Field & Program Optimization
    • Recommend and implement electrical design improvements
    • Update and properly archive control programs for future use
  • Customer & Case Management
    • Respond to service requests within 2 hours
    • Manage support cases from issue logging to resolution—communicating clearly throughout
  • Parts, Warranty & Quality Support
    • Coordinate work orders, warranty claims, and part replacements
    • Verify dealer work and initiate internal quality cases to ensure long-term fixes
  • Work cross-functionally with engineering, operations, sales, and service teams
  • Ensure safety standards and strong internal customer service are always maintained

Qualifications
  • A degree in Electrical Engineering (or related field) — or 5+ years of proven, hands‑on experience in automation and controls
  • Strong proficiency in PLC programming (Allen Bradley), drive systems (like ABB), and interpreting complex schematics
  • Solid grasp of electrical, mechanical, and hydraulic systems
    , including key concepts like power, torque, and flow
  • Experience diagnosing machine issues, optimizing performance, and integrating multi-system solutions
  • Excellent communicator and problem-solver who thrives in a fast-paced, team-driven environment
  • Willing and able to travel up to 10 weeks per year (80% internal / 20% external), supporting field teams when it matters most
